It's hard to say without looking at it, but if it's as described you'll probably have a hard time making it go away. The best solution is to take the back off and put it on a clean, very flat, very sturdy table. Then you put something very flat, extremely sturdy and larger than the dent on the dent and take a hammer to it.
I don't think the dent-removal tool will help you.
Yes, you will void the warranty taking it completely apart. Only the battery and memory are user-replaceable.

Depending on how noticeable the dent is, I think your best bet is to return it, although it's not exactly the morally correct thing to do.
